You might have asked that question when Lashley showed up at Lockdown. Lashley has a simple response; he needs to pay the bills.

Lashley explained his decision to work with TNA in a press release for an MMA show he’s appearing on this weekend. PW Torch’s James Caldwell provides the quotes along with his own interpretation of how contract negotiations with TNA went down. At any rate, Lashley sees TNA as a day job, a way to provide for his family while learning the ropes in MMA. Sounds perfectly reasonable to me, but I’m not sure his presence in TNA will make a lot wrestling or MMA fans happy. Not that it matters in the long run, given the whole “I want my family to eat” motivation for showing up in the Impact Zone a couple times a month.
